My Heart, My Life

Our team at the Heart Foundation is working hard to redesign our flagship support program for people living with coronary heart disease, and their support carers.

The new MyHeart MyLife program will be a personalised 12-week digital program that delivers relevant heart health information, expert tips, practical tools and support in the form of text messages, emails, and online content to support Australian adults living with heart disease in their journey to a healthier heart.

We are excited to announce that the new look MyHeart MyLife program will be going live in August 2024.

As a result, registrations for the current program will close on 31st July.

You will join our text message support program. This provides SMS reminders, prompts and ideas to encourage you to look after yourself and your heart.

Text Message Support

One of our health professionals from the Heart Foundation Helpline will call you within a few weeks. They will check how your recovery is going, answer any questions you may have, and provide information and support.

Information Booklets

Easy to read printed booklets with tips and advice to help you get back to everyday life. These free resources will be posted directly to your home.

Email Updates

Monthly emails will guide you through lifestyle changes and provide recipes and exercise advice. The emails also include stories from others who may have had a similar health journey to you.

Website Information

Our website provides information and education to help you to understand and manage your health. Explore our videos, heart stories, heart condition web pages, and action plans.
